  • Q3. What is cause of rolling mill bearing broken
  • Ans. 

    The main causes of rolling mill bearing breakage are lack of lubrication, contamination, overloading, and misalignment.

    • Lack of lubrication can lead to increased friction and heat generation, causing the bearing to fail prematurely.

    • Contamination from dirt, debris, or water can accelerate wear and tear on the bearing surfaces.

    • Overloading the bearing beyond its capacity can cause excessive stress and lead to failure.

    • Misal...

  • Q5. How to measure wire rope condition
  • Ans. 

    Wire rope condition can be measured by visual inspection, non-destructive testing, and load testing.

    • Visual inspection for signs of wear, corrosion, broken wires, and distortion

    • Non-destructive testing methods like magnetic particle inspection, ultrasonic testing, and dye penetrant testing

    • Load testing to assess the strength and integrity of the wire rope under working conditions
